I want to present a stereo tube amplifier based on EL34, 6H8C, ECC82, EM84 tubes according to Williamson's scheme with some modifications. An additional anode voltage filter is added to the first amplification stage, and the EM84 lamps drive indicators are also mounted
All housing elements are made as single copies.
The layout is made on the PCB also of my development.
The loudspeaker transformers are made by Mr. Łukasz Koza from Krakow,
Network transformer produced by JDJ Elektronics Łódź {recommend} replaced in 2018.
The amplifier was created in 2011 for my son Mariusz.
The amplifier has been working for the eighth year and at that time only the power transformer made by P. Koza was overheating so I had to replace it.
It was made to order by Mr. Kwiatkowski JDJ, it works great, it does not hum !!! does not heat up!
By the way, I replaced the first input signal capacitors with MUNDORF, they are expensive, but I recommend them, listening is much better.
There were no major problems with starting it, there was only a small hum that had to be eliminated, but it was a matter of mass handling.
Driving the masses is the most important thing in this type of construction !!!
Signal cables and the placement of input sockets are also of great importance.

To avoid tube pairing, although I always try to use tubes with similar parameters, I used a separate volume potentiometer for each channel.
The volume of each channel is adjusted separately - this is very practical.
The loudspeakers can be placed in different places, and the listening level of each channel is set as needed.
The lamps that work are the production of DDR / RFT and Russia.
